Proctoring queue runbook (Vantacle). If candidate sessions back up, check the ingest lag metric first. Over five minutes: restart the intake workers, one at a time. Do not flush the queue — sessions are non-replayable. To run the drain tool from your laptop, source the ops .env, which must include the queue broker's credential on the line immediately after this.

vault entry, fawif-tadup: COURIER_KEY29=fba3dedb47dad65bab6e255d088f1

Subject: Queue-depth autoscaler cutover — done

Hey, quick wrap-up on tonight's cutover. The new Spindlewick autoscaler is now driving the worker pool off queue depth instead of CPU, and the old scaler is fully disabled. We watched two traffic bumps and scaling reacted within a minute each time, no flapping. Rollback plan stays live until Friday just in case. Here's the config the autoscaler went live with.

settings of yajop-kaweg:
zorael:
  log_level: error
  metrics_host: metrics.zorael.qorvellabs.internal
  pin: 7019
  pool_size: 8

Subject: FX hedging decision — Q4

Team,

Following review with treasury, Corvessa Group will hedge 70% of forecast euro receivables for Q4 using forward contracts. Sales leads should quote in local currency as usual; margin guidance is unchanged. This reduces exposure ahead of the Veltram contract renewals. Questions to Anika in treasury. The rationale tied to our broader plans is summarized below.

management briefing: The finance team signed off on a budget of $3.1 million for Project Rusir. The renewal with Casokax Works closes at $13.5 million a year, 15 percent below the last contract.